I will return to the lovely Casa Ana, a large, 400 year old one time family home, the base for my Spanish painting course, high in the Alpujarra, in southern Spain (31 May - 7 June) With south-facing terraces, garden and spectacular river gorge panorama, it is a wonderful place to paint from. The village itself has great views of classic whitewashed buildings with attractive balconies, narrow old roads, orange and lemon trees, grape-wines and a very special water fountain. The daily demonstrations (in-or outdoors) will help you to get started and find your ‘way in’. Tuition, mainly in watercolour, will deal with general painting problems such as basic perspective, choice of colour, composition, shadows and many other tricks of the trade. Casa Ana itself has a reputation for high level comfort, superb food and a creative ambience. From there we will be visiting inspiring painting locations to nearby villages and surrounding beauty spots. The area has also delightful walks with sparking water springs on the way, in case you want to go for a sunset stroll after the painting day. For those familiar with the books of Chris Stewart (‘Driving Over Lemons’ and others), who lives not far from the Casa Ana, the spectacular natural paradise of the Alpujarra’s might seem familiar already, but for the rest of us, they are a treat in store.
